Spiritual or cultural significance

Sun Worship – This site holds immense spiritual and cultural significance as a focal point for Chhath Pooja, a four-day Vedic festival dedicated to the Sun God (Surya) and his consort Usha. Devotees perform elaborate rituals, including holy bathing, fasting, standing in water, and offering prayers (Arghya) to the rising and setting sun. It's a celebration of gratitude for life and prosperity.

Best time to go

Chhath Festival – The absolute best time to experience this place is during the Chhath Pooja festival itself. This typically falls on the sixth day of the lunar month of Kartika (October/November) in the Hindu calendar. At other times, it functions as a local water body or community space.
